Pelican Expands Air Case Line With New 1507 Model

New lightweight case extends the line to 10 models and is available in four different configurations, with black, orange, silver and yellow color choices.

In mid-2016, Pelican introduced the Air case line which reduced the case weight by up to 40%. Today, it is increasing the group to include ten cases with the Pelican 1507 Air case.

This particular size (Interior: 15.15 x 11.38 x 8.52-inches) is not available in either the Pelican Protector or Pelican Storm lines and was developed to serve as the smallest size in the “deeper case” part of the Pelican Air case line (1557, 1607, and 1637 Air cases – launched in 2017).

The 1507 Pelican Air case passes the same performance tests (impact, drop, submersion, high and low temperature) that Pelican users have come to trust and is backed by the company’s lifetime guarantee.

To cut the weight in the case, Pelican’s engineering team faced the challenge of building lightness into every facet of the design without compromising durability. By working with a team of materials scientists, Pelican was able to construct the lightest protective cases.

The Pelican 1507 Air case is available in four configurations:
— TrekPak – a completely new divider system with rigid, customizable panels and locking pins
— Pick N Pluck foam – manually customizable cubed foam
— Padded Dividers – newly redesigned with a fully-sewn tub, felt exterior and high-visibility yellow interior, making it easier to identify equipment
— No Foam (empty)

The case has an MSRP of $177.23 US (with foam) and is available in black, orange, silver and yellow.
